| Icon / Area | Meaning | |-------------|---------| | | DCF signal strength. Solid = synced. Flashing = searching. None = DCF disabled. | | RF wave icon | Outdoor sensor connection. Solid = connected. Flashing = lost signal. | | Cloud/sun symbol | Weather forecast for the next 12–24 hours (based on pressure trends). | | Channel number | CH1, CH2, or CH3 for multiple outdoor sensors. | | Comfort icon | Happy face = ideal humidity (40–70%). Sad face = too dry or damp. | | Moon phase | 8 phases calculated from calendar date. | | Alarm bell | Alarm is active (press ALARM to set). | Here are the most reliable sources for the
